One of the key features of fume cupboards is their ability to capture and remove fumes at the source This is achieved through the use of an exhaust system that pulls air from the interior of the cupboard and expels it outside the building By doing so, fume cupboards help contain toxic fumes within a controlled environment, reducing the risk of exposure to chemical hazards.
Fume cupboards in the UK are classified into different types based on their design and airflow patterns The two main types are ducted fume cupboards and recirculating fume cupboards Ducted fume cupboards are connected to an external ventilation system, while recirculating fume cupboards use filters to clean and recirculate air back into the laboratory.
